Supply Line Break Water Removal Cost In Lakewood, WA

The cost of Supply Line Break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ees. Get a free estimate to find out the cost of your specific project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Amount of water extracted, equipment used
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, equipment used
Cleaning and Disinfection $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age, equipment used
Repair and Reconstruction $1,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, materials used
